>> Long narrow corolla tube much beyond calyx, larger flower both go for B.
>> versicolor
>> Here are detailed differences
>>
>> B. svaveolens
>>                                  B. versicolor
>> 1. leaves narrowly elliptic to ovate.
>>                          1. leaves  oblong-elliptic
>> 2 flowers 20-30 cm log
>>                             2. flowers 30-50 cm long
>> 3. calyx slightly inflated, 2-5 toothed
>>                          3. calyx narrower, spathe like
>> 4. corolla tube expanding just after calyx
>>                     4. corolla tube narrowed well beyond calyx
>> 5. corolla teeth flaring, not recurved
>>                         5. corolla teeth recurved
